Jordan Davis is tripped by Whitewright’s Jaidyn Melikar (2) last Friday during a District 10-3A contest. Whitewright was victorious 53-13. Victor Tapia/The Farmersville Times.

Farmersville girls basketball started off the second half of District 10-3A basketball competition.

They suffered a pair of defeats against host Lone Oak 60-29 and visiting Whitewright 53-13.

As of Jan. 16, the Lady Farmers were 3-17 overall and 1-7 within the district standings.
